Job Description

Job Title: Personal Assistant/ Support Worker

Outline of role: To provide high-quality, person-centred support for an individual with profound learning disabilities, enabling them to live safely, comfortably, and with dignity in their own home.

Support will focus on:-

  • Personal care
  • Health and medical needs
  • Daily living activities, including eating and drinking.
  • Participation in community life
  • Ensure the home environment is clean, safe, and comfortable.

All support must be delivered in line with UK legislation and best practice guidelines.

Key Responsibilities
  • Follow individual care plans, risk assessments, and health protocols.
  • Assist with personal hygiene, and dressing.
  • Support with medication and epilepsy management.
  • Promote independence and choice wherever possible.
  • Encourage individual to engage in preferred activities and community outings
  • Record health information and report concerns promptly to the manager and healthcare professionals.

1. Behavioral & Emotional Support

  • Provide reassurance and calming strategies when the individual experiences anxiety or distress.
  • Recognise behavioural cues and respond appropriately using positive behaviour support techniques.
  • Encourage engagement in preferred activities (e.g. listening to music, sensory activities).

2. Communication & Engagement

  • Use knowledge of the person’s non-verbal communication and behavioural cues to meet their needs.
  • Support social inclusion and community access, while managing risks and triggers.
  • Promote dignity, respect, and choice at all times.

3. Safeguarding & Legal Compliance

  • Work in line with the Care Act 2014, Mental Capacity Act 2005, and Equality Act 2010.
  • Safeguard the individual from harm, abuse, or neglect.
  • Maintain confidentiality and adhere to GDPR and CQC standards.

4. Record Keeping

  • Maintain accurate daily notes, medication records, and incident reports.
  • Ensure risk assessments and care plans are followed and updated as directed.

5. Teamwork & Professional Development

  • Work collaboratively with colleagues, healthcare professionals, and family members.
  • Attend mandatory training (epilepsy, first aid, safeguarding, moving & handling, behaviour management).
  • Engage in supervision and continuous professional development.

Essential requirements:

  • Ability to work as part of a team and independently.
  • Good commun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Reliable, compassionate, and respectful approach
  • Willingness to follow structured care plans and protocols
  • Commitment to safeguarding and promoting dignity.

Other information:

  • Car driver preferred due to community access needs.
  • Training and supervision provided.
  • Enhanced DBS check required (cost covered)
